Middle East Money Drives Silicon Valley and Wall Street’s AI Ambitions - Bloomberg.com

GCC AI Funding ·

Investments from Middle Eastern sovereign wealth funds, including Abu Dhabi's Mubadala and Saudi Arabia's PIF, are increasingly fueling AI initiatives in Silicon Valley and Wall Street. These funds are backing companies like Microsoft, which is building a $100 billion AI supercomputer, and investing in AI-focused hedge funds. The investments reflect a strategic move to diversify economies and gain influence in the rapidly growing AI sector. Why it matters: The trend highlights the growing importance of Middle Eastern capital in shaping the future of AI development and deployment globally.

UAE touts $148B investment in AI - Semafor

GCC AI Funding ·

The UAE government stated it has invested $148 billion in artificial intelligence, according to Semafor. The claim was made during a panel at the World Governments Summit in Dubai. The figure may include investments in adjacent sectors beyond core AI research and development. Why it matters: The reported figure, if accurate, positions the UAE as a major global investor in AI, though the specific composition of the investments requires further scrutiny.
